1. Mediterranean Chickpea Pasta Salad

Craving a bright, protein rich lunch that keeps you energized? This Mediterranean Chickpea Pasta Salad delivers crunch, zing, and plant power. It comes together fast, travels well, and shines in meal prep.

Ingredients:
– 8 oz gluten-free pasta, cooked and cooled
– 1 cup chickpeas, drained and rinsed
– 1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
– 1 cucumber, diced
– 1/2 red onion, thinly sliced
– 1/4 cup olive oil
– Juice of 1 lemon
– 1 tsp dried oregano
– Salt and pepper to taste
– Optional: sliced bell peppers, olives

Instructions:
1. Cook pasta per package directions, then rinse with cold water.
2. Chop vegetables and rinse chickpeas; toss with pasta in a large bowl.
3. Whisk olive oil, lemon juice, oregano, salt, and pepper for the dressing.
4. Dress salad and mix well. Chill 15 minutes for deeper flavor, if you like.

FAQs:
– Can I use canned chickpeas? Yes, just rinse and drain well.
– Can I prep ahead? Yes, store components separately up to 2 days and combine before serving.

2. Avocado Pesto Pasta Salad

Craving creamy without dairy? This avocado pesto pasta salad brings silky greens and bright basil in every bite. It’s nourishing, quick, and perfect for summer lunches.

Ingredients:
– 8 oz gluten-free pasta, cooked and cooled
– 2 ripe avocados
– 1 cup fresh basil
– 2 garlic cloves
– 1/4 cup pine nuts
– 1/4 cup olive oil
– Juice of 1 lemon
– Salt and pepper to taste
– 1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
– Optional: arugula for peppery bite

Instructions:
1. Blend avocados, basil, garlic, pine nuts, olive oil, lemon juice, salt, and pepper until smooth.
2. Toss pesto with cooled pasta until evenly coated.
3. Fold in tomatoes and arugula if using.
4. Serve cold or at room temperature.

FAQs:
– Can I add more nuts for crunch? Yes, blend in extra nuts or sprinkle on top.
– How long does it keep? Up to 3 days in the fridge.

3. Roasted Vegetable Pasta Salad

Love deep caramelized flavor? This roasted vegetable pasta salad coats al dente pasta with sweet, savory veggies. It’s hearty and flexible for meal prep.

Ingredients:
– 8 oz gluten-free pasta, cooked and cooled
– 1 zucchini, sliced
– 1 bell pepper, chopped
– 2 carrots, sliced
– 2 tbsp olive oil
– Salt and pepper
– 1 cup spinach
– 2 tbsp balsamic vinegar
– Optional: nuts or seeds for crunch

Instructions:
1.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C). Toss vegetables with oil, salt, and pepper; roast 20–25 minutes.
2. Cook pasta during roasting time; drain and cool.
3. Stir roasted veggies, pasta, and spinach together; drizzle with balsamic.
4. Serve warm or cold as you prefer.

FAQs:
– Use seasonal vegetables for best flavor? Yes, switch with what you have on hand.
– Any crunch add-ins? Nuts or seeds work well.

4. Asian Sesame Peanut Pasta Salad

Crave bold crunch and nutty tang? This sesame peanut pasta salad is a zingy crowd-pleaser that stays bright even after hours in a lunchbox. It’s playful and satisfying.

Ingredients:
– 8 oz gluten-free pasta, cooked and cooled
– 1 cup shredded carrots
– 1 cup sliced bell peppers
– 1/4 cup peanut butter
– 2 tbsp soy sauce (or tamari for gluten-free)
– Juice of 1 lime
– 1 tbsp maple syrup
– 1 tsp sesame oil
– Seeds and scallions for garnish

Instructions:
1. Whisk dressing ingredients until smooth.
2. Toss pasta with carrots and peppers.
3. Pour dressing over and toss to coat.
4. Garnish with sesame seeds and scallions; serve cold or at room temperature.

FAQs:
– Can I use a different nut butter? Yes, almond or cashew work well.
– Is it good warm? Best as a cold or room temp dish.

5. Taco-Inspired Pasta Salad

Fiesta vibes in a bowl. This taco inspired pasta salad blends beans, corn, lime, and tomatoes for a playful, crowd-friendly dish that travels well.

Ingredients:
– 8 oz gluten-free pasta, cooked and cooled
– 1 can black beans, rinsed
– 1 cup corn kernels
– 1 cup diced tomatoes
– 1 red onion, chopped
– 1 bell pepper, diced
– 1/4 cup lime juice
– 2 tbsp olive oil
– 1 tsp chili powder
– Salt to taste
– Fresh cilantro and avocado to top

Instructions:
1. Toss pasta with beans, corn, tomatoes, onion, and pepper.
2. Whisk lime juice, olive oil, chili powder, and salt for dressing.
3. Drizzle dressing over salad and toss well.
4. Top with cilantro and avocado; serve chilled or at room temp.

FAQs:
– Can I use canned corn? Yes, drain well.
– Sub vegan cheese? Yes, skip or add for extra creaminess.

6. Creamy Cucumber Dill Pasta Salad

Looking for a cool, creamy bite without dairy? This cucumber dill pasta salad brings a refreshing finish with a tangy crunch. It’s easy and bright.

Ingredients:
– 8 oz gluten-free pasta, cooked and cooled
– 1 cup dairy-free yogurt
– 1 tbsp apple cider vinegar
– 2 tsp dried dill
– 1 cucumber, diced
– 2 green onions, sliced
– Salt and pepper to taste
– Optional: halved cherry tomatoes

Instructions:
1. Whisk yogurt, vinegar, dill, salt, and pepper.
2. Stir in cucumber and onions.
3. Fold dressing into pasta until coated.
4. Chill briefly or serve right away.

FAQs:
– Can I use regular yogurt? If dairy is okay, yes.
– How long to chill? 15–20 minutes helps flavors meld.

7. Greek Quinoa Pasta Salad

Protein powered by quinoa pasta and a Greek-inspired mix. Bright lemon, olives, cucumber, and oregano make a satisfying, zippy bowl.

Ingredients:
– 8 oz gluten-free pasta, cooked and cooled
– 1/2 cup cooked quinoa
– 1 cucumber, diced
– 1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
– 1/3 cup olives, sliced
– 1/4 red onion, thinly sliced
– 1/4 cup olive oil
– Juice of 1 lemon
– 1 tsp oregano
– Optional vegan feta

Instructions:
1. Mix pasta and quinoa with vegetables.
2. Whisk oil, lemon, oregano, and salt to taste.
3. Toss with salad and crumble feta if using.
4. Chill before serving for deeper flavor.

FAQs:
– Use sun-dried tomatoes for depth? Yes, add 1/4 cup.
– Can I refrigerate longer? Yes, up to 3 days.

8. Rainbow Veggie Pasta Salad

Brighten your meal with a rainbow of veggies in a pasta mix. Crunchy textures and a creamy tahini lemon dressing make it irresistible.

Ingredients:
– 8 oz gluten-free pasta, cooked and cooled
– 1 cup red cabbage, shredded
– 1 carrot, shredded
– 1 yellow bell pepper, diced
– 1 cup broccoli florets, small
– 1/4 cup tahini
– Juice of 1 lemon
– Water to thin
– Salt to taste
– Sesame seeds and green onions for garnish

Instructions:
1. Toss pasta with veggies in a large bowl.
2. Whisk tahini, lemon juice, and water to a pourable sauce.
3. Pour over pasta and mix until coated.
4. Garnish and serve cold or room temp.

FAQs:
– Can I use other veggies? Absolutely, use what you love.
– Best served cold or room temp for texture.

9. Citrus Spinach Pasta Salad

Light, zesty, and restoratively fresh. This citrus spinach pasta salad is ideal for warm days and quick lunches alike.

Ingredients:
– 8 oz gluten-free pasta, cooked and cooled
– 2 cups baby spinach
– 2 orange segments or grapefruit segments
– 1/4 red onion, thinly sliced
– 1/4 cup olive oil
– Juice of 1 orange
– Pinch of salt
– Optional nuts for crunch

Instructions:
1. Toss pasta with spinach, citrus, and onion.
2. Whisk oil, orange juice, and salt for dressing.
3. Drizzle over salad and toss. Serve chilled or at room temp.

FAQs:
– Can I swap spinach for kale? Yes.
– Add protein? Try chickpeas or tempeh.

10. Caprese Pasta Salad with Balsamic Glaze

A vegan Caprese twist with basil, tomatoes, and a glossy balsamic glaze. Fresh, colorful, and easy to pull together.

Ingredients:
– 8 oz gluten-free pasta, cooked and cooled
– 1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
– Fresh basil leaves, torn
– Vegan mozzarella or feta, 1 cup optional
– 1/4 cup balsamic vinegar
– 1 tbsp maple syrup
– 1 tbsp olive oil

Instructions:
1. Mix pasta with tomatoes and basil; add cheese if using.
2. Heat balsamic with maple syrup until slightly thickened.
3. Pour glaze over salad and toss gently.
4. Let sit 5 minutes to blend flavors.

FAQs:
– Serve warm or chilled? Either works, chilled is refreshing.
– Can I add vegan mozzarella? Yes, for classic Caprese notes.

Frequently Asked Questions

What are the best vegan pasta salad recipes that are gluten-free and easy to make?

Start with a gluten-free pasta option like brown rice or chickpea pasta, then load up with colorful veggies and a bright vegan dressing.

To keep it simple and satisfying, choose gluten-free pasta and a vegan pasta salad recipe that uses olive oil, lemon, and herbs instead of dairy. Cook the pasta until al dente, rinse with cold water, and toss with veggies, beans, or tofu for a quick protein boost. Perfect for plant-based recipes and easy summer salads that you can make ahead for meal prep.

How can I meal prep vegan pasta salads for a week of easy summer lunches?

Plan in batches to save time and stay fresh all week.

Cook the pasta to al dente, roast or chop veggies, and rinse under cold water to stop the cooking process. Toss components separately from the dressing, then combine when serving or store dressing on the side in a jar for several days. Use a lasting vegan meal prep approach with a light vinaigrette or tahini-lemon dressing so your healthy pasta salads stay vibrant. Add canned beans or cubed tofu for protein without sacrificing flavor.

Are vegan pasta salads healthy, and how do I keep them balanced with protein and fiber?

Yes, they can be wonderfully healthy when you balance fiber, protein, and fats.

Choose pasta made from whole grains or legumes for extra fiber, and load up on vegetables. Add plant-based protein like chickpeas, white beans, lentils, tofu, or tempeh to keep you full longer. Dress with heart-healthy fats from olive oil and use fresh herbs to boost flavor without extra calories. This aligns with plant-based recipes and healthy pasta salads that fuel your day.

What pantry staples and easy substitutions help tailor these vegan gluten-free pasta salad recipes?

Stock up on versatile staples: gluten-free pasta (brown rice or chickpea), canned beans, olives, sun-dried tomatoes, corn, cucumbers, and bell peppers. For flavor, keep lemon juice, olive oil, garlic, nutritional yeast, and tahini on hand. Swap ingredients freely: replace veggies with what you have, switch protein sources (beans, tofu, tempeh), or mix in dairy-free cheese for a cheesy note. These tips support vegan pasta salad recipes and easy summer salads you can customize any week.

Can I customize these recipes to be kid-friendly or to include extra protein?

Absolutely! For kids, soften flavors with milder dressings and add sweet corn, cherry tomatoes, or cucumber for color and crunch. To boost protein, toss in chickpeas, edamame, or cubed tofu and choose legume-based pasta for extra protein without sacrificing taste. You can also top with a sprinkle of dairy-free parmesan or nutritional yeast for a familiar cheesy finish. Perfect for easy vegan dishes and plant-based recipes that the whole family will enjoy.
